在移动端应用开发中,我们通常需要针对不同的平台(如小程序、H5、iOS、Android)分别开发不同的应用,这增加了开发的复杂性和工作量。为了解决这个问题,Taro 应运而生。
Taro 是一款基于 React 的开源跨端应用框架。借助 Taro,我们可以使用一套代码,同时构建和发布多个平台的应用,从而大大提高开发效率。本篇博客将介绍如何使用 Taro 构建跨端应用。
1. 安装 Taro
首先,我们需要在本地安装 Taro 的开发工具,可以通过 npm 进行安装:
npm install -g @tarojs/cli
2. 创建项目
使用 Taro 开发跨端应用,需要先创建一个新的项目。运行以下命令创建一个基于 React 的 Taro 项目:
taro init myApp
该命令将在当前目录下创建一个名为 myApp 的新项目。
3. 开发应用
创建项目后,进入项目目录并开始开发应用。Taro 提供了一套 React 组件,可以用于构建 UI。我们可以在 src/pages
目录下创建页面,并在页面文件中编写对应的组件代码。
同时,在 Taro 中,还可以使用 Taro 提供的一些跨端 API,如导航、网络请求等。
4. 预览项目
在开发过程中,可以使用以下命令来启动预览模式,以查看项目在不同平台上的效果:
npm run dev:weapp // 预览小程序端
npm run dev:h5 // 预览 H5 端
5. 构建和发布
当项目开发完毕后,可以使用以下命令来构建和发布项目:
npm run build:weapp // 构建小程序端
npm run build:h5 // 构建 H5 端
构建完成后,可以通过相应的命令发布到不同的平台。例如,对于小程序端,可以使用微信开发者工具将构建好的代码上传至小程序后台进行发布。
结语
Taro 是一款强大的跨端应用开发框架,通过使用 Taro,我们可以轻松地构建和发布多个平台的应用,减少重复开发的工作量,提高开发效率。期待您能够尝试使用 Taro 开发跨端应用,并享受开发的乐趣!
本文来自极简博客,作者:紫色幽梦,转载请注明原文链接:如何使用Taro构建跨端应用